India's Railway Minister Ashwini Vaishnaw addressed a press conference on the Railway budget 2024-25 via video conferencing. He announced that Prime Minister Narendra Modi has allocated a record amount of funds for the Railways. He mentioned the allocation for Bihar, stating that Prime Minister Modi has allocated nearly 10,032 crores for...

railway projects in the state this year. Vaishnaw also highlighted that 98% of Bihar's railway network has been electrified. He further added that 92 stations in Bihar are being revamped under the Amrit Bharat Station scheme. The budget also announced the establishment of three new economic railway corridors: Energy, Mineral, and Cement Corridor, Port Connectivity Corridor, and a freight corridor connecting the Eastern and Western coasts.
